Some of the tomatoes have been rated for disease resistance, and the abbreviations are listed here:
These resistance codes will be listed after the name. Example: The Abraham Lincoln Hybrid Improved listed below has the codes VFNASt following the name, this implies it is resistant to Verticillium Wilt, Fusarium Wilt, Nematodes, Alternaria Stem Canker and Stemphylium Gray Leaf Spot.

RTP787 The Dutchman
Introduced by the Legendary Merlin W. Gleckler of "Glecklers Seedman" (Who was one of the first rare seed dealers). Their 1958 catalog states, "Here is an extremely old, large fruited pink-skinned tomato. It is practically extinct as far as securing seed. In fact it is doubtful if seed has ever been sold by any seedsmen. Only by handing down by generations of one family has this tomato existed." The pink-red fruit are very large, up to 3 lbs and more! Very sweet. Package of 15 seeds $2.15
